Manolo Blahnik to hold exhibition at Wallace Collection
17/04/2019
The exhibition, entitled ‘An Enquiring Mind’, will be curated alongside Wallace Collection director Xavier Bray.
The shoes will come from Mr Blahnik’s private archives and will be shown alongside paintings, sculptures and furniture at the gallery. Each room will explore a theme associated with his work.
The items on display will include the shoes he designed for the 2006 historical film Marie Antoinette (pictured), which was directed by Sofia Coppola, and a jewel-encrusted pair inspired by the Wallace Collection’s Boudoir Cabinet.
“The Wallace Collection has been a point of reference for me since my early days in London. It was – and remains – one of my favourite museums with the most refined selection of art. I am incredibly humbled and honoured to be a part of the project and have my work displayed at the museum,” Mr Blahnik said in a statement.
‘An Enquiring Mind: Manolo Blahnik at the Wallace Collection’ will run from June 10 until September 1.
